The Pokemon Company has confirmed this week that the amusing Pokemon Photo Booth application is now available on iOS and Android platforms via iTunes and Google Play. If you’re up for some fun this weekend then you can head on over to The Pokemon Photo Booth app on the iTunes store for iPhone and iPad, and for Android devices on Google Play.
The application invites players to create Pokémon-themed photos with the Pokémon Photo Booth app!
Take pictures and then personalize them with a variety of captions in the style of classic Pokémon games. Or use custom designs to create Pokémon profile images. When you’re finished with your photos, you can save then share them with your friends on social media!
